Unconventional Roles of Cytoskeletal Mitotic Machinery in Neurodevelopment
Urko Del Castillo1, Rosalind Norkett1, Vladimir I Gelfand1
1Department of Cell and Developmental Biology, Feinberg School of Medicine, Northwestern University, 303 East Chicago Avenue, Chicago, IL 60611, USA.
Abstract:
At first look, cell division and neurite formation seem to be two different, essential biological processes. However, both processes require extensive reorganization of the cytoskeleton, and especially microtubules. Remarkably, in recent years, independent work from several groups has shown that multiple cytoskeletal components previously considered specific for the mitotic machinery play important roles in neurite initiation and extension. In this review article, we describe how several cytoplasmic and mitotic microtubule motors, components of mitotic kinetochores, and cortical actin participate in reorganization of the microtubule network required to form and maintain axons and dendrites. The emerging similarities between these two biological processes will certainly generate new insights into the mechanisms generating the unique morphology of neurons.
